METHOD FOR REPAIRING A LIGHT-EMITTING DEVICE AND A METHOD FOR MANUFACTURING AN LED PANEL

A method for repairing a light-emitting device, which comprises a plurality of light-emitting units disposed on a circuit substrate with at least one of the plurality of light-emitting units being damaged. The method for repairing a light-emitting device including the following steps is provided: removing the at least one damaged light-emitting unit from the circuit substrate to form an unoccupied position on the circuit substrate; providing a good light-emitting unit on a bottom of which a volatile adhesive material has been applied; using a pick and place module to place the good light-emitting unit at the unoccupied position on the circuit substrate; and melting and solidifying the volatile adhesive material so that the good light-emitting unit is affixed at the unoccupied position.

DETECTION STRUCTURE AND DETECTION METHOD

A detection structure and a detection method are provided. The method includes the following. A display backplane, a detection circuit board, and a detection light-emitting diode (LED) chip are provided. The detection circuit board is disposed on the display backplane, to connect a first detection line on the detection circuit board with a first contact electrode and connect a second detection line on the detection circuit board with a second contact electrode. A drive signal is output via the display backplane to the first detection line and the second detection line. A contact electrode pair on the display backplane corresponding to the detection LED chip is determined to be abnormal on condition that the detection LED chip is unlighted.

DETECTION METHOD AND DETECTION STRUCTURE FOR DISPLAY BACKPLANE

A detection method and a detection structure for a display backplane is provided in the disclosure. The detection method includes the following. The display backplane is provided. The display backplane is provided with a contact electrode pair. A detection structure is provided. The detection structure includes a light-emitting element and a detection circuit configured to conduct an electrical signal to the light-emitting element. The detection structure is assembled on the display backplane to connect the detection circuit to the contact electrode pair. A drive electrical signal is outputted to the contact electrode pair. If the light-emitting element does not emit light, the contact electrode pair is determined as a fault point.

DETECTION METHOD AND DETECTION STRUCTURE FOR DISPLAY BACKPLANE

A detection method and a detection structure for a display backplane are provided. The method includes the following. The display backplane is provided. The display backplane is provided with multiple contact electrode pairs each of which includes an input electrode and an output electrode. The detection structure is provided. The detection structure includes multiple light-emitting elements and multiple detection circuits. Each two of the detection circuits are connected with at least one of the light-emitting elements and configured to conduct an electrical signal to the at least one of the light-emitting elements connected. The detection structure is assembled on the display backplane A drive electrical signal is outputted to the display backplane. The contact electrode pair to which the input electrode connected with the detection circuit belongs is determined as a fault point on condition that the light-emitting element does not emit light.

ELECTRONIC DEVICE AND MANUFACTURING METHOD OF ELECTRONIC DEVICE

An electronic device comprising: an array substrate having a first electrode and a second electrode; a first connecting member arranged on the first electrode; a first LED chip mounted on the first connecting member; a second connecting member arranged on the second electrode and being thicker than the first connecting member; and a second LED chip mounted on the second connecting member. A distance from a reference surface of the array substrate to a top surface of the second connecting member is larger than a distance from the reference surface to a top surface of the first connecting member.

Micro device transferring method, and micro device substrate manufactured by micro device transferring method

A method for transferring a micro device, includes: a compression step in which a carrier film having a micro-device attached to an adhesive layer thereof is brought into contact with a substrate comprising a solder deposited on metal electrodes formed on the substrate and is compressed on the substrate; a first adhesive strength generation step in which the solder disposed between the micro-device and the metal electrodes is compressed in the compression step to generate first adhesive strength between the micro-device and the solder; a second adhesive generation step in which the micro-device is bonded to the adhesive layer through press-fitting in the compression step to generate second adhesive strength between the micro-device and the adhesive layer; and a release step in which the carrier film is separated from the substrate, with the micro-device adhered to the solder.
